<br />STORM SEWER - GRIFFITH <br />& LINCOLN STREET <br /> <br />Councilman DelPizzo asked if Wood <br />Bros. has rerouted the storm sewer. <br />Mr. Wurl stated that they did not and <br />it will stop at the end of their lots. <br />Councilman DelPizzo stated that as <br />long as he has lived here, there was <br />not as much water as flows there now. <br />Councilman DelPizzo stated that he <br />could not go along with their plans <br />for condemnation and felt that it would <br />not have cost that much more for them <br />to reroute it. <br />Mr. Wurl stated that they were doing <br />it on their own and were not required <br />to; therefore, they did not feel they <br />needed to put in the added expense. <br />After discussion Councilman Caranci <br />moved that the City Administrator <br />and City Engineer contact Wood Bros. <br />representatives to discuss a possible <br />alternative to the drainage problem. <br />Seconded by Councilman McDonald. <br />Roll call. Domenico yes, Caranci yes, <br />DiLorenzo yes, DelPizzo yes, McDonald <br />yes, DiCarlo yes. Motion carried. <br /> <br />BI CENTENNIAL STATUE <br /> <br />Mr. Wurl stated that with the new plans <br />for City hall with no extension to <br />the library the Bicentennial committee <br />would like to put the Miners statue <br />in front of the library instead of <br />in front of the Spruce tree at City <br />Hall. <br />Councilman DiCarlo moved that Council <br />approve the relocation of the Miner <br />Statue as requested by the Centennial <br />BiCentennial Committee. <br />Seconded by Councilman McDonald. <br />Motion carried. <br /> <br />Councilman McDonald moved that the <br />reports be accepted and placed on <br />file.
